Document Description
A use permit application for a religious assembly facility with a max capacity of 350 people. The project consists of the construction of an 12,000 sf building, which include a prayer hall, offices, Sunday school classrooms, and a kitchen for religious assembly members only, and the use of the existing 1,780 sf residence for a minister residence.
